Why Strategic Vision Matters
A strategic vision is more than just a statement—it’s the guiding star for your business decisions. It sets priorities, aligns your team, and ensures you’re moving forward with purpose.

The Impact of a Strategic Vision
Your vision sets the foundation for business success.
Alignment Across Teams: A shared vision ensures everyone is working toward the same goals.
Differentiation: It highlights your unique value in a crowded market.
Clarity in Decision-Making: A strategic vision helps you evaluate opportunities and stay focused.
Growth Driver: According to the Journal of Management Studies, companies with written strategic plans grow 30% faster.
Studies show that businesses with well-defined strategic visions and plans grow 30% faster than those who don't.
The Key Elements of a Strategic Vision
Creating an effective strategic vision involves three foundational components:
1. Mission and Core Values
Your mission defines your “why,” while your core values guide how you operate. Together, they provide the foundation for your vision and ensure it resonates with your audience and team.
Consumers who resonate with a brand's values are more likely to remain loyal, advocate for the brand, and pay a premium for its products or services.
2. Customer Personas
Understanding your ideal customer is critical. Define who they are, what challenges they face, and how your business uniquely addresses their needs.
3. Clear Objectives
Strategic vision requires measurable goals. Whether it’s increasing revenue or improving retention, set specific benchmarks to track your progress.
How to Craft a Strategic Vision for 2025
Follow these steps to create a vision that positions your business for success:
1. Audit Your Business
Evaluate your current strengths, weaknesses, and opportunities. Tools like marketing and brand audits can help uncover critical insights.
2. Define Your Unique Value Proposition
What makes your business stand out? Your unique value proposition, or core brand message, should clearly articulate how you solve your customers’ biggest challenges.
3. Set SMART Goals
Ensure your goals are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-Bound. For instance: “Increase website traffic by 25% within six months.”
4. Map Your Customer Journey
Using the seven stages of the customer journey–Know, Like, Trust, Try, Buy, Repeat, and Refer–create a roadmap for how customers interact with your business. Ensure every touchpoint fosters trust and engagement by offering value at each point.
Bringing Your Strategic Vision to Life
Creating a vision is just the beginning. Here’s how to turn it into action:
1. Align Efforts Across Your Team
Ensure your vision informs every aspect of your business, from marketing campaigns to customer service. Regularly communicate your vision to your team and align their goals with the bigger picture.
2. Build Scalable Systems
Design your technology ecosystem and business processes to handle growth without compromising functionality and effectiveness.
3. Measure and Adapt
Use key performance indicators to track progress. Metrics like lead generated, sales conversions, and customer retention help refine your efforts.
4. Stay Consistent
Every message and action should align with your vision. Consistency builds trust and strengthens your brand value.
Keep Growing: Strategic Vision as an Ongoing Process
A strategic vision isn’t a one-time effort—it evolves as your business grows and the market changes. Regularly revisit your vision to ensure it remains relevant and impactful.
